Tens of millions of dollars that ABC, Meta, X and Paramount paid to settle Donald Trump's lawsuits, intended for his future presidential library, allegedly ended up in a fund that quietly dissolved in Florida without any public disclosure of where the money went.
Senators Elizabeth Warren (D-Mass.) and Richard Blumenthal (D-Conn.), together with Representative Melanie Stansbury (D-N.M.), sent formal letters on March 11, 2026 to the chief executives of all four companies demanding answers about the terms of their deals and the current location of the pledged funds.
Their inquiry centres on the Donald J. Trump Presidential Library Fund, Inc., a Florida-registered nonprofit incorporated on Dec. 20, 2024 specifically to receive settlement donations, which was administratively dissolved by Florida's Department of State in September 2025 after the organisation failed to submit a mandatory annual report.
A successor entity, the Donald J. Trump Presidential Library Foundation, Inc., has since reported receiving £39.4 million ($50 million) in contributions, but it has not publicly confirmed whether that sum includes the corporate settlement payments, leaving what the lawmakers describe as a £49.7 million ($63 million) accountability gap at the heart of a sitting president's fundraising apparatus.
